Re: Loss details of ZG crews June 1944 over Rugen

Hello
On 20.6.44 over Rügen ZG26 and III./JG300 were in combat.
Me410 of 6./ZG26 losses: Uffz.Tölle WIA and his BF Uffz.Hartung KIA, Uffz.Fitzenreiter and Uffz. Beck both KIA, Lt.Strehle /Uffz.Burghardt both WIA. 4./ZG26 Lt.Schulze-Bauer/ Fw.Seefeld boht MIA.

Re: Loss details of ZG crews June 1944 over Rugen

Hello Kaczmarek


21.6.44 4./ZG26 near Rügen?

Only on June 20, 1944 did the flight route of the 2nd BD go north of Rügen to the target Pölitz. On June 21, the route of the bombers was far south. Most of the ZG26 losses were in the Neubrandenburg-Prenzlau area.

Re: Loss details of ZG crews June 1944 over Rugen

These are the losses I have. Mainly from NVM and Logbooks. Not sure if it is completely up to date....made the list several years ago.

John


20.06.1944 Me 410A-1 WNr. 420490 Stab II./ZG 26
Oblt. Wedig-Bogislaw von Glasenapp (F), unverletzt.
Oblt. Heinz Stege (BF), leicht verwundet.
LK, Bauchlandung Flh. Greifswald (20%).

20.06.1944 Me 410B-2 WNr. 710339 3U+NM 4./ZG 26
Lt. Volkmar Schulze-Bauer (F), vermisst.
Fw. Siegfried Seefeld (BF), vermisst.
LK, Vermisst Planquadrat SG-SH (100%).

20.06.1944 Me 410A-1 WNr. 420627 3U+PM 4./ZG 26
Ofhr. Klaus Wendler (F), schwer verwundet.
Uffz. Georg Häusler (BF), schwer verwundet.
LK, Bauchlandung Flh. Königsberg/Neumark.

20.06.1944 Me 410B-2 WNr. 710364 3U+YP 5./ZG 26
Lt. Hans Strehle (F), leicht verwundet.
Uffz. Scharnhorst Burghardt (BF), leicht verwundet.
LK, Bauchlandung bei Borchtitz.

20.06.1944 Me 410B-2 WNr. 710332 3U+CN 5./ZG 26
Fw. Walter Budde (F), leicht verwundet.
Uffz. Robert Reinmuth (BF), leicht verwundet.
LK, Bauchlandung bei Flh. Prenzlau (20%)

20.06.1944 Me 410B-2 WNr. 710371 3U+SP 6./ZG 26
Uffz. Hans Jungmann (F), leicht verwundet.
Uffz. Anton Müller (BF), leicht verwundet.
LK, Bauchlandung Flh. Königsberg/Neumark.

20.06.1944 Me 410B-2 WNr. 710331 3U+UP 6./ZG 26
Uffz. Heinz Fitzenreiter (F), gefallen.
Uffz. Bruno Beck (BF), gefallen.
LK, Absturz 11 Kilometer südlich Sagard/Rügen (100%).

20.06.1944 Me 410A-1 WNr. 420495 3U+JP 6./ZG 26
Uffz. Ferdinand Tölle (F), leicht verwundet.
Uffz. Heinz Hartung (BF), gefallen.
LK, Absturz bei Zingst (100%).

20.06.1944 Me 410A-1 WNr. 420455 3U+NP 6./ZG 26
Uffz. Otto Nickel (FF), gefallen.
Unbekannt
LK, Absturz Gut Schmuckerow, 15 Kilometer südlich Anklam.

20.06.1944 Me 410A-1 Wnr. 420473(5?) 6./ZG 26
Unbekannt
Gefr. Johann Classen (BF), gefallen.
LK, Bauchlandung bei Garz/Rügen.

20.06.1944 Me 410B-2 WNr. 710358 3U+BP 6./ZG 26
Fw. Hans Kobalsky (F), leicht verwundet.
Uffz. Wolfgang Schubert (BF), leicht verwundet.
LK, Absturz mit FSA Zerrenthin bei Pasewalk (100%).
